Public Hearing on Revision to WAC 504-26 Standards of Conduct for Students
About the event
Washington State University will conduct a public hearing on proposed revision to WAC chapter 504-26-045 Standards of Conduct for Students – Evidence.

Due to the public health emergency resulting from COVID-19 and guidance/directives from the Washington department of health, no in-person hearing locations are being scheduled for this hearing.
The University will adopt the revised rules based on the statutory authority found in RCW 28B.30.150.
